We’re Hiring: Registered OT & SLP Indigo Sky Therapy is growing! We are looking for a Registered Occupational Therapist and a Registered Speech-Language Pathologist to join our team as independent contractors. Our clinics in Port Moody and Maple Ridge provide individualized, family-centred support for children and youth with autism, Down syndrome, ADHD and other developmental and neurodivergent profiles. What we offer: • Competitive contractor rate of $80–$110 per billable hour • Flexible scheduling and caseload • Choice of working at our Port Moody (OT) or Maple Ridge (OT and SLP) location • Clinic space and administrative support • Opportunities for interdisciplinary collaboration • A welcoming, child-centred and neurodiversity-affirming environment Qualifications: • Currently registered and in good standing with the College of Health and Care Professionals of BC • Professional liability insurance • Experience working with children and families • Strong communication, documentation and collaboration skills • Experience supporting autism, Down syndrome, developmental disabilities, AAC, sensory needs or daily living skills is an asset Contractors will have flexibility in determining their availability, preferred location and caseload. Indigo Sky Therapy is a center-based clinic in Port Moody, BC, offering evidence-based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) services to children and youth with autism, ADHD, Down syndrome, and other developmental needs.

Founded by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A) Soha Sarraf, Indigo Sky Therapy is built on both lived experience and professional expertise. We work closely with families to identify and build on each child's unique strengths through individualized 1:1 therapy, small group interaction sessions, and social skills classes for teens.

Our mission is to create a supportive, inclusive space where children thrive and families feel empowered. We are passionate about equipping parents with practical tools and coaching so they can support their child’s growth with confidence, both at home and in the community.

Services include: – 1:1 ABA Therapy – Small Group Sessions (2:1 peer interaction) – Teen Social Skills Groups – Parent Coaching – Daily Living Support – Individualized Behavioral Programs

We proudly serve families in Metro Vancouver (Tri-Cities). Services are available in English and Farsi.
